Client-centered therapy centers the individual's experience, emphasizing empathy, active listening, and the client's own capacity for growth; it is often helpful for people facing life transitions, relationship concerns, or questions of identity.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on the connections among th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, offering practical strategies to address symptoms like anxiety, depression, and stress by identifying unhelpful patterns and testing new ways of responding. Mindfulness therapy teaches present-moment awareness and gentle acceptance, which can support emotional regulation, reduce rumination, and complement other therapeutic work.
